Obesity is a leading health crisis for domestic pets. It leads to diabetes, joint pain, and heart disease. Use measuring cups and follow vet-recommended feeding schedules.

Training builds a reliable communication bridge between you and your pet. Modern animal welfare standards strictly advocate for reward-based, positive reinforcement methods. Punitive training methods cause fear, anxiety, and long-term aggression. Reward desired behaviors with treats, praise, or play to foster a secure, confident companion. 3.
